Dota 2 news digest for April 22

Team Spirit defeated Xtreme Gaming to become the final playoff participant at PGL Wallachia Season 8

In the decisive series, the team showed more discipline in key fights and executed their drafts better in the mid game, which allowed them to close out the match and advance to the playoff bracket.

MOUZ unexpectedly lost 1–2 to South America Rejects and were eliminated from PGL Wallachia Season 8

The European side came in as favorites but made several mistakes in the late game, while South America Rejects capitalized on those moments and advanced to the playoffs.

GamerLegion exited the tournament after a 0–2 loss to Heroic

Heroic controlled both maps through more stable laning and stronger macro play, which secured them a spot in the playoffs.

BetBoom Team’s Kiritych became the best player of the PGL Wallachia Season 8 group stage

During the group stage, the player averaged a 14.3 KDA. During PGL Wallachia Season 8, our mathematical model predicted the outcomes of 66% of the day’s matches.
